Output ecb99957015ee3d710c0b9b7889d56e1d4fcb674719f6ac76831982f8233ac9b:1

value
6347367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1691e51aa89ff71f6479fefa2085ff8f1b584007 OP_EQUAL
address
33kMZiqAQBuHpFpApau15Y5ExiFPYyF4Y1
transaction
ecb99957015ee3d710c0b9b7889d56e1d4fcb674719f6ac76831982f8233ac9b
spent
true